Max Huerzeler are by far the cheapest and have the most rental stations. Bikes are from a German brand part owned by Merida (who also part own Specialized) with Ultegra/DT Swiss/Fulcrum groups and wheels on them https://www.bikebiz.com/features/huerzelÂer-bicycle-holidays-mallorca

I won an auction for a Stephen Roche trip many years ago (2012?) at CTT Champs Night and had a great time over there. It was helped by the fact I knew some of the guys and gals from Hot Chilli that were also there the same week, ie. I had a top 'rehydration' buddy in the form of a certain @fasteddy
For a first trip it's a good idea - takes a lot of stress out of organising and minvans can get you to the good stuff quicker. I'd probably DIY it if I went again simply because I've got a feel for the island and can manage the self-supported stuff pretty well.
